> > chroot is not a security feature? > > As far I understand, chroots in Debian/Fedora aren't jails. > > Source: > https://securityblog.redhat.com/2013/03/27/is-chroot-a-security-feature/ >
In deed a Linux chroot - environment is not a jail. You could use sth. like grsecurity to harden Linux chroot environments; or any MAC (Mandatory Access) system like SELinux.
